after conquering the ai at lower levels, i confidently moved to noble, where i am now STUCK ! my cities routinely fall behind others, even when some new civ shows up, they are several hundred points ahead; i usually play as augustus caesar or mensa of the mali; this takes place on panagea or continents, doesn't seem to matter; i usually slingshot bw, iron, wheel, pottery, and alphabet as augustus and more or less the same as mensa, figuring i will just trade for lesser techs; usually around 1100 bc or so, someone, usually monty, declares war on me; if i build up my military, i fall behind economically/ build cultrally or commerce, i get stomped into another game ( restart );help !
 
If you've got Praetorians and alphabet, then go to war. This is good for your economy in the short run because conquering cities will give you money with which you can research at 100%, and then you can force your enemy to give you tech for peace. Then your economy will slow down due to paying maintenance on the conquered cities, so make sure you research currency and code of laws for the trade routes, courthouses, and markets. Once you have those things, your economy will be good again.

If you're falling behind before 1000bc, you might need to work on your opening moves. Are you improving and working good resources early enough? Are you chopping trees and using slavery to speed important projects? Are you focused on your strategy, or are you chasing things you don't need, like religions or wonders? Are you finding iron and building praetorians early enough to fight off barbarians and win wars against other civs? Those are some things to consider in the early game.
